The 1881 Census reveals a detailed snapshot of households in England, Wales and Scotland. The census was taken on April 3rd and the total population was recorded as 29,707,207.

In the 1881 Census, the household of Edward Philips, born in 1846 in Bristol, Gloucestershire, consisted of 2 members. Edward was the head of the household, married to Eliza Philips, born in 1847 in Bristol, Gloucestershire, England.
